Sisukord:

Nutikas külmik ja ostunimekiri: 11 sammu
Nutikas külmik ja ostunimekiri: 11 sammu

Video: Nutikas külmik ja ostunimekiri: 11 sammu

Video: Nutikas külmik ja ostunimekiri: 11 sammu
Video: CS50 2013 - Week 9, continued 2024, November
Anonim
Image
Image

Nutika külmiku ja ostunimekirjaga saate jälgida oma ostuharjumusi. Saate koostada oma ostunimekirja, nii et peate toidupoes olles telefoni lihtsalt avama. Seda projekti saab rakendada ka kapile või sahtlile.

Samm: materjalid

KOMPONENDID

  • 4x koormusandurid 5kg-10kg*
  • 4x hx711*
  • vöötkoodi skanner mcr012
  • 2x LED -riba ws2812 (144 LED -i) **
  • 1x ultraheli kaugusandur - HC -SR04
  • 1x roheline LED
  • vaarika pi
  • arduino
  • toide 5v
  • Kondensaator 1000µF, 16v
  • 2x 4m utp-kaabel

EHITUSMATERJALID

  • külmkapp
  • 1x õhukesed plastplaadid
  • 2x pleksiklaasist plaate*
  • 2x kõvad (mitte painutatavad) plastplaadid
  • 1x karp, mis sobib teie vaarika pi, arduino, leivapordiga
  • 1x kast, mis sobib teie vöötkoodi skanneriga
  • kahepoolne teip
  • silikoon
  • M4 ja M3 kruvid

* See sõltub sellest, mitu riiulit teil külmikus on ** See sõltub sellest, kui palju riiulid on ja mida saab kasutada rohelise LED -i asemel

2. samm: ülemine kast

ülemine kast
ülemine kast
ülemine kast
ülemine kast

Vajalikud osad:

  • arduino
  • vaarika pi
  • leivalaud
  • suur kast
  • kruvid

Vajalikud tööriistad

Puurida

Alustame ülemise kastiga hõlpsalt. See on kast, kuhu pannakse teie arduino ja vaarika pi.

p.s: Soovitan omada oma arduino ja vaarika ümbrist, et te neid ei kahjustaks

  1. Võtke oma Pi ja arduino nende ümbrisest välja
  2. Asetage kaks ümbrist kasti samasse nurka
  3. Puurige korpuste ja karbi kaudu 4 auku, pange tähele, et need peavad kinnitama m4 kruvi
  4. Pange m4 kruvid aukudesse ja pingutage kinnituspoltidega
  5. Lõpuks peate panema leivalaua karbi külge, seda saab teha kahel viisil:

    1. kui teil on metallist alus, võite võtta metallpuuri ja puurida metalli 4 auku, et saaksite kruvisid kasutada
    2. eemaldage tagumine kleebis ja kleepige see karbile

3. samm: jootmine

Jootma
Jootma

Vajalikud osad:

  • 2x LED -ribad
  • 4x koormusandurit
  • juhtis
  • ultraheli andur
  • 2x 4m utp-kaabel
  • Kuumakahandavad torud

Vajalikud tööriistad:

jootekolb

Saate peaaegu vooluringi üles ehitada, kuid kõigepealt peate komponendid jootma utp-kaabli külge, nii et teil oleks kaablid, mis ulatuvad tippu. Hoidke kindlasti paberitükk koos värvikoodidega;

Lühike kokkuvõte jootmise kohta: kuidas joota 5 lihtsa sammuga

  1. Võtke 2 utp-kaablit ja lõigake need pooleks
  2. Võtke 2 koormusandurit ja jootke kaablitükk 2 korda
  3. Võtke LED -ribad ja jootke need kaablitüki külge
  4. Võtke led- ja ultraheliandur ning jootke see kaablitüki külge

4. samm: vooluring

Ringkond
Ringkond

märgib:

ühendage 2 LED -riba toiteallikaga

ühendage arduino USB -ga pi abil

ühendage mcr012 vöötkood usb -ga pi

Samm: MySql

MySql
MySql

suunake see skeem edasi ja teil on oma andmebaas al seadistatud

eksportige see fail dump -faili, avage dump -fail ja kopeerige kood

Samm: installige oma Raspberry Pi

esmalt paigaldage raspian stretch: raspbian stretch

seejärel kasutage järgmisi käske, mis on loetletud https://github.com/NMCT-S2-Project-I/Project-I readme failis

eemaldate kogu projekti1 faili kasutades

rm -r projekt1

kui tegite seda oma pi -l, saate selle repo kloonida:

git kloon

mine maria db ja mine koodist, mis meil oli dump failist

7. samm: laadimislahtri struktuuri loomine

Koormusraku struktuuri tegemine
Koormusraku struktuuri tegemine
Koormusraku struktuuri tegemine
Koormusraku struktuuri tegemine
Koormusraku struktuuri tegemine
Koormusraku struktuuri tegemine

Nõutav materjal

  • kõvad plastplaadid
  • pleksiklaasist plaadid
  • õhukesed plastplaadid
  • joodetud koormusandurid
  • kruvid

Vajalikud tööriistad

  • puurida
  • saag ja nuga
  1. lõigake õhuke plastik 4 tükiks
  2. lõigake kõvad plaatplaadid nii, et need sobiksid teie külmiku skeemidega
  3. lõigake pleksiklaasiplaadid väiksemaks, nii et need saaksid kõva plasti peale minna, ilma et nad puudutaksid külmiku äärt
  4. asetage üks tükk õhukest plastikut igale poole kõva plasti keskele ja puurige augud
  5. asetage kruvi koormusanduri kaudu ja pingutage
  6. märkige augud pleksiklaasile nii, et need sobiksid koormusanduri teise poolega ja puurige need augud
  7. korrata

8. samm: vöötkoodi lugeja

Triipkoodilugeja
Triipkoodilugeja

nõutavad materjalid

  • triipkoodilugeja
  • väike kast
  • kruvi

vajalikud tööriistad

  • silikoon
  • puurida
  1. puurige karbi põhja 2 auku ja pingutage vöötkoodi lugeja kruviga põhja külge
  2. pange karbi kaanele silikoon ja kleepige see külmiku küljele
  3. laske sellel öö läbi kuivada

9. samm: LED -ribad

Ledstrips
Ledstrips
Ledstrips
Ledstrips
Ledstrips
Ledstrips
Ledstrips
Ledstrips

Nõutavad materjalid

LED -ribad

Vajalikud tööriistad:

kahepoolne teip

pange kahepoolne teip LED -ribade tagaküljele ja asetage need oma riiulite kohale külmkappi

10. samm: ultraheli andur

vajalikud materjalid:

  • väike elektrikarp
  • ultraheli andur
  • roheline led

vajalikud tööriistad

  • puurida
  • nuga
  1. võtke väike elektrikarp ja lõigake kaanesse 2 auku
  2. tehke kaane paremas ülanurgas kolmandik piisavalt väikeseks, nii et teie valgusdiood mahuks lihtsalt läbi
  3. viimane auk on küljel, nii et saate oma utp -kaabli küna panna
  4. kandke see külmkapi põhjas olevale karbile

Samm 11: lõpetage

käivitage nii projekt1-kolb kui ka projekt1-andur ja teil on hea minna

Soovitan: